Probably the heaters are burned out. I had a 97 and had burnouts three
times in the driver's seat and once in the passenger's. Apparently a
design defect as I never had the problem in my 92 and my 03 has not
given a problem in 14 months. Interesting to note that the 97 had only
one setting, while both of the others had high and low settings.
They are EXPENSIVE to replace -- all mine were done under warrantee.
